Crankshaft Position Sensor: Description and Operation

Crankshaft Position Sensor:





The Crankshaft Position (CKP) sensor is a magnetic transducer that detects crankshaft pulley rotation, and sends a signal to the Powertrain Control Module (PCM). The CKP signal is used to adjust fuel injection and ignition timing, and for misfire monitoring.

The CKP sensor uses a plate with six projections rotating past the sensor to magnetically sense the crankshaft rotation, and converts this into an output voltage signal. Since this signal is generated directly at the crankshaft pulley, it is very accurate, and not influenced by timing belt looseness or camshaft misalignment.
